Role Overview
The Publisher Platform Support Engineer serves as the primary technical escalation point for complex publisher-side issues involving integrations, performance, and platform behavior.
This role requires deep technical expertise, advanced troubleshooting capabilities, and strong cross-functional collaboration to ensure seamless delivery and top-tier performance of Taboola solutions.
Key Responsibilities
Diagnose application/website performance issues by reviewing logs, debugging code, and identifying root causes.
Lead high-severity investigations with full ownership and end-to-end resolution.
Provide R&D/Product/Business teams with clear reproduction steps, logs, and structured test cases.
Manage technical escalations such as cookie-sync discrepancies, implementation errors, crashes, and script conflicts.
Mentor Level 1 engineers; deliver training to improve team technical capability.
Identify recurring issues and collaborate with L3, Product, and R&D for scalable long-term fixes.
Develop internal tools, automation, and AI-driven workflows to improve operational efficiency.
Coordinate with business units to ensure smooth resolution of client-facing issues.
